Checklist
- Review the reorder point after one full selling cycle.
- Check carton quantities against the commercial invoice line by line.
- Verify that artwork matches the approved compliance template.
- Request batch photographs and a packing list prior to shipment.
- Retain one sealed sample carton from every batch for reference.
- Log sell through by account for the first eight weeks.

Frequently asked questions
How often is a Twister S recall needed?
Rarely, but the cost of having no procedure when it happens is far higher than writing one in advance.
How quickly can a repeat order be produced?
For established configurations production typically runs two to four weeks, with transit on top depending on the chosen method.
Is documentation provided for customs?
Commercial invoice, packing list and the relevant certificates are supplied; the importer's broker handles the declaration.
Can several models be mixed in one shipment?
Yes, mixing models and flavours within a carton or pallet is common and usually helps first time buyers test demand.
